How to Build a Simple Workout Corner at Home

Spread the love

Creating a dedicated workout corner at home is a fantastic way to stay active and maintain a healthy lifestyle without needing a gym membership. Whether you have a small apartment or a spare room, setting up a simple and functional exercise area can make a big difference in your motivation and consistency. This guide will walk you through the key steps to build your own workout corner, focusing on practicality, comfort, and affordability.

Why Create a Workout Corner at Home?

Having a specific space for exercise helps you build a routine, reduces distractions, and encourages regular workouts. It can save time and money while allowing you to customize the space to your fitness needs. Plus, it’s convenient—you can fit in a quick session anytime, regardless of the weather or your schedule.

Step 1: Choose the Right Location

Finding the ideal spot for your workout corner is the first step. Here are a few things to consider:

Space: Look for a small area where you can comfortably move, stretch, and perform exercises. A corner in your living room, bedroom, or even a section of your basement or garage can work well.

Flooring: Hard floors like wood or tile are common, but if possible, choose a spot with carpet or add a floor mat to protect your joints and provide cushioning.

Lighting: Natural light can boost your mood and energy. If that’s not an option, make sure the area is well lit with overhead or portable lamps.

Ventilation: Good airflow is important for comfort during workouts. Near a window or a fan can help keep the space fresh.

Step 2: Clear and Prepare the Space

Before adding equipment, tidy up the area. Remove clutter and ensure there is enough room for your movements. If needed, clean the floor thoroughly and consider adding a washable rug or exercise mat for comfort and protection.

Step 3: Select Essential Equipment

You don’t need expensive machines to get a good workout. Start with basic, versatile equipment that fits your space and goals.

Must-Have Items

Exercise Mat: Perfect for stretching, yoga, and floor exercises. Look for a non-slip, cushioned mat.

Resistance Bands: Lightweight and easy to store, resistance bands can help with strength training and flexibility.

Dumbbells or Kettlebells: Start with light to moderate weights for strength workouts. Adjustable dumbbells save space.

Stability Ball or Balance Trainer: These tools improve balance and core strength.

Jump Rope: Great for cardio and takes up very little space.

Optional Extras

Foam Roller: Useful for muscle recovery and improving flexibility.

Pull-up Bar: If the space allows and you have the right doorway.

Wall Mirror: Helps you monitor your form and posture.

Storage Rack or Basket: Keeps your equipment organized and accessible.

Step 4: Set Up Your Workout Corner

Arrange your equipment in an organized manner that maximizes the available space.

– Place the exercise mat centrally to allow enough room for movement.

– Store smaller items like resistance bands and dumbbells neatly on shelves or inside a basket.

– If you have a mirror, mount it on the wall at eye level.

– Keep water and a towel nearby to stay hydrated and comfortable during workouts.

Step 5: Personalize Your Space

Make your workout corner inviting and motivating.

Decorate: Add inspiring quotes, posters, or plants for a refreshing look.

Sound: Set up a Bluetooth speaker or headphones to enjoy your favorite workout music or fitness videos.

Lighting: Consider adjustable lighting for different workout moods or times of day.

Technology: A tablet or phone stand can be useful for streaming workout routines or tracking progress.

Step 6: Plan Your Workouts

With your workout corner ready, it’s helpful to create a plan.

– Define your fitness goals (strength, flexibility, cardio, etc.).

– Choose exercises that suit your equipment and space.

– Start with short sessions, gradually increasing intensity and time.

– Mix different workout styles to keep it interesting, such as yoga, HIIT, or strength training.

Tips for Maintaining Your Workout Corner

– Keep the area clean and clutter-free.

– Regularly inspect equipment for wear and replace when necessary.

– Update your workouts and equipment as your fitness level improves.

– Use your workout corner daily to build a habit.
